Boosted Performance is the way to go no doubt about it, it has the cost advantage at under $5,000 and it can installed in your garage in a day. The other kits are over $7,000 and need to be professionally installed.
The APS kit is a poor choice the customer service is terrible and they started using poor quality Chinese turbos in the last couple years, so at one time they made a quality product but that time has passed.
